Sadal Population - Murshidabad, West Bengal

Sadal is a large village located in Khargram Block of Murshidabad district, West Bengal with total 1003 families residing. The Sadal village has population of 3721 of which 1856 are males while 1865 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Sadal village population of children with age 0-6 is 647 which makes up 17.39 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Sadal village is 1005 which is higher than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Sadal as per census is 1016, higher than West Bengal average of 956.

Sadal village has lower liter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Sadal village was 44.53 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Sadal Male literacy stands at 52.05 % while female literacy rate was 37.04 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 0.81 % of total population in Sadal village. The village Sadal curr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Sadal village out of total population, 1170 were engaged in work activities. 24.02 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 75.98 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 1170 workers engaged in Main Work, 128 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 101 were Agricultural labourer.
